turbine_direct (header_compiler_direct) bundles protobuf, whose UnsafeUtil calls terminally-deprecated sun.misc.Unsafe methods. On JDK 24+ (JEP 498) the JVM prints a warning for each such call during header compilation:

WARNING: A terminally deprecated method in sun.misc.Unsafe has been called
WARNING: sun.misc.Unsafe::arrayBaseOffset has been called by
com.google.protobuf.UnsafeUtil (.../java_tools/turbine_direct_binary_deploy.jar)

Unlike the Turbine worker, header_compiler_direct does not receive turbine_jvm_opts, and --jvmopt does not reach header-compilation actions, so a toolchain currently has no way to silence these warnings for the direct header compiler. Add --sun-misc-unsafe-memory-access=allow to header_compiler_direct_jvm_opts, gated on the runtime feature version since the flag is rejected on JDK <= 22.

See protocolbuffers/protobuf#20760.

TurbineDirect bundles protobuf, whose UnsafeUtil calls
terminally-deprecated sun.misc.Unsafe methods. On JDK 24+ (JEP 498),
the JVM prints a warning for each such call during header compilation:

  WARNING: A terminally deprecated method in sun.misc.Unsafe has been
  called
  WARNING: sun.misc.Unsafe::arrayBaseOffset has been called by
  com.google.protobuf.UnsafeUtil

The direct header compiler has two invocation shapes. The Java
TurbineDirect launcher runs as java -jar, but the prebuilt
`turbine_direct_graal` tools are native binaries. Only the Java launcher
can receive JVM options; the native binary parses the same values as
Turbine CLI options and fails with:

  unknown option: --sun-misc-unsafe-memory-access=allow

Add --sun-misc-unsafe-memory-access=allow only when the selected direct
header compiler is packaged as a deploy jar and the Java runtime feature
version is 24 or newer. This silences the protobuf warning for the Java
launcher without breaking the Graal/native path.

Add analysis tests for the three relevant cases: JDK 24 plus a jar
direct compiler gets the flag, JDK 23 plus a jar direct compiler does
not, and JDK 24 plus a native direct compiler does not.
